US Vice President JD Vance wants to proudly keep a football trophy in the air at a ceremony in the White House. It doesn’t go according to plan.

It was a solemn ceremony in the garden of the White House for the Football team Buckeyes at Ohio State University, and it ended with a mistake by Vice President JD Vance. When, after a speech by President Donald Trump, when he wanted to triumphant the trophy for the victory of the national college football championship in 2024 together with Running Back Treveyon Henderson, she broke in two. The base fell out of Vance to the ground, Henderson just caught the actual trophy.

After some confusion, Vance then kept the trophy shortened around the base to the sounds of the Queens classic “We are the champions”. “I didn’t want anyone to get the trophy after Ohio State, so I decided to break her,” Vance later wrote on X.

Vance and the Buckeyes team maintain a special relationship because Vance itself is a graduate of Ohio State University and since then a glowing fan of the football team of his former Alma Mater. In January, Vance was in a dilemma because he wanted to see the final in college football and cheer on his Buckeyes in the fight for the coveted trophy against the University of Notre Dame. The problem: The game took place on January 20, the day of his inauguration as US Vice President.

“I hope everyone will understand that I will leave the inauguration to pursue the game of the Buckeyes,” joked Vance. He preferred to go to his inauguration. He later learned that the Buckeyes won and won their first title since 2012.
